CANADIAN CLUB // CANADA
This Canadian Club was a special edition of WUG tasting. Yale, our main provider for this month, brought a bottle that he had in his archive. A bottle from 1950, still sealed, of 6 year, 1950 Canadian Club~Blended Whisky. Upon opening this beauty, it was so old that the cork had deteriorated and when attempting to uncork, it ripped in half and when using a cork screw broke down the cork. We used a coffee filter to pour this and minimize the cork in our tasting.
It was surprisingly better than a current Canadian Club. This bottle surprised most of us in its taste.
Appearance / Color: Deep amber
Nose / Aroma / Smell: Creamy oatmeal with the sweetness of molasses
Flavor / Taste / Palate: Vanilla, caramel with nutmeg, pecans and granola
Finish: Long, lightly dry, with a hint of butterscotch on the tip
